In Wales, the development of psychiatry liaison services has been accelerated by recent funding. In six of the seven health boards there are now liaison psychiatry services and the staffing has increased. Additionally the joint project has been initiated by Public Health Wales 1000 Lives Improvement Service and the Royal College of Psychiatrists to effectively map the services of liaison psychiatry across Wales.

The fee for an appointment with a private psychiatrist can vary from PS90 to PS250 per session. This includes an evaluation, follow-up appointments, and prescriptions. Psychologists might charge per minute or an hour. It is essential to know the charges before making an appointment.

Many private psychiatrist kent psychiatrists accept patients on a self-funded or ad hoc basis, however, it is advisable to request your GP a referral before you make an appointment. Your doctor is in a position to suggest a psychiatrist in your area and assist you in determining whether you're eligible to receive NHS insured treatment. You can also contact a psychiatric clinic directly to obtain a free eligibility assessment. This will help determine if you are a good candidate for the programme, and will assist you with any enquiries about costs. You will then be able to choose between continuing private psychiatrist appointment health care, sharing the care with the private provider and your GP, or being discharged to your physician.

Liaison psychiatry services are essential in providing support for patients who are admitted to hospitals with psychiatric symptoms. This is particularly crucial for patients with complex requirements, such as those suffering from dementia or cognitive impairment. The goal of the service is to reduce the length of stay and enhancing outcomes for these patients. The service will require additional funds for its full established.

Prior to the government-funded improvements, the majority of health boards did not have specific liaison teams. In many cases there was a "goodwill arrangement" that was in place with other colleagues and local mental health teams. The availability of an expert service has increased in the last decade.

Six health boards have now established an psychiatric liaison service to older adults. All but one of these provide a psychiatric liaison services for adults who are working. Additionally, the psychiatric liaison services in C&V UHB and Aneurin Bevan University Health Board have developed models of old-age liaison psychiatry that incorporate an interprofessional team approach.

All of these changes are positive, but they need to be sustained to ensure the best possible care for people with psychiatric symptoms. The mapping exercise identified that no health board has an enlisted psychiatry liaison service with only nursing staff which was the situation in three of the eight services in 2007.
